Who makes the finest quality antique reproduction settings? Thanks! (I am debating between antique and sleek Tiffany....I think I need both!)

I may go custom on the setting as I have a jeweler who uses Eli Jewels out of New Orleans to do gorgeous engraved settings with bead-set diamonds, but I want to be sure I am choosing a style I love the most!

antique looking setting are popular right now so a lot of the big designers are already making them. Even the guys who do custom i.e. Leon Mege have a antique flare. Do a search on antique websites and you''ll find a bunch to look at. The good ones will repeat. My e-ring is a art deco repro setting in plat. made by Carl Blackburn. All the work is hand done versus molded...he makes gorgeous settings!
